Agreement between Chiba Prefecture and NOC*NSF for pre-camps 2020 Tokyo Olympic and Paralympic Games

2016/7/7

7 July 2016
 


On 5 July, at the Van Gogh Museum in Amsterdam and in the presence of Ambassador Inomata, Mr André Bolhuis, the chairman of the Dutch NOC*NSF, and Mr Kensaku Morita, governor of Chiba Prefecture, signed an agreement for the organisation of pre-camps in Chiba Prefecture for the 2020 Tokyo Olympic and Paralympic Games.

The pre-camps in Chiba Prefecture will include thirteen different sports for the Olympics, and nine sports for the Paralympics. In his speech, Ambassador Inomata spoke about Sakura City being the centre of Dutch studies in the east of Japan during the Edo period, and Dutch engineers being involved in the construction of the Tone Canal during the Meiji Period. The Ambassador also expressed his hope that these pre-camps will highlight the existing bond between The Netherlands and Chiba Prefecture and strengthen the relationship between the citizens of Chiba Prefecture and the Dutch people.
